Bringing Babies Home
When you are expecting some new baby rats, you will need a few items to be ready for your babies. First off, you will need a cage. I always suggest a wire cage. Some example of a few nice cages are a FN cage, they are on the more expiencive side but are good for some one who is planning on having more then two to three babies. There are some cheaper alternatives such as these cages from Pet Smart. There is always the option of the DIY cages, I like this option because you have so many different ways you can set up your perfect cage for your babies.

I do not suggest tanks or glass cages. They have little to no air flow and can cause more problems to your babies then you will want. The ONLY time I use tanks, if for a birthing mother. So when the babies are born they won't be able to fall through shelves, or bars and can be safe for a couple of day.
